The owners of the real estate assets that we work with primarily fall into two categories:

1) An owner-occupied property that requires a personalized suite of ongoing property management and concierge services.

2) An absentee owner who acquired the asset as an Investment Property. This owner prefers to lease out the property on a short and long-term basis and requires ongoing property management services as well as personalized concierge and brokerage services.

These are just some of the services our estate/property management team provides:

  • Management of luxury rental properties which includes the complete staging of the property including interior and exterior furniture and all household items for short and long-term rentals.
  • Provide weekly Management Reports to the property owner
  • Create a “House Operations Book” which contains all pertinent information about the house, property and Smart Home systems
  • Oversee vendors conducting property landscaping and tree maintenance
  • Oversee swimming pool and fountain maintenance
  • Monitor and manage HVAC system – scheduled preventative maintenance and filter changes
  • Monitor and manage plumbing system to ensure there or no possible blockages (such as tree roots) that will create drainage problems
  • Monitor foundation, roof and drainage systems for cracks and/or leaks
  • Monitor pest control management (termites, ants, rodents, etc.)
  • Coordinate asset coverage with insurance companies
  • Facilitate vehicle acquisition, registration and rentals and provide shipping arrangements
  • Procure vendor bids for maintenance and construction projects
  • Oversee and manage construction projects
  • Handle household budgeting, payroll and accounting
  • Manage on-site vendors and continuously evaluate performance. Ensure all vendor licenses and Certificates Of Insurance are current
  • Coordinate asset auctions through auction houses such as Bonham’s and Sotheby’s
  • Answer security company alarm calls 24/7 at vacant and occupied properties
  • Obtain bids and manage security camera installation and on-going monitoring – can set up to monitor remotely on iPhone or desktop computer
  • Interview/hire/manage domestic household employees on a short-term or long-term basis which include: chefs, housekeepers, chauffeurs, butlers, etc. Conduct background checks and set up health insurance coverage for all staff.
